Prospective Epidemiological Study To Evaluate The Clinical Utility Of Acupuncture In The Treatment Of Back Pain (Study PUCTURE-CV)

简要总结

The purpose of this study is to evaluate prospectively the effectiveness of acupuncture as adjunctive therapy in the treatment of spinal pain is the three backbone areas: cervical, thoracic and lumbar pain, under conditions of usual clinical practice as the medical acupuncturist performed acupuncture, with and without supplementary pharmacological treatment during the first 4 weeks of follow up.

详细描述

Epidemiological, observational, prospective, with two cohorts, naturalistic and non-interventionist study.

The disease to be studied is Back pain (cervical, thoracic or lumbar) caused by musculoskeletal pathologies and previously treated with conventional medical treatment with or without treatment currently.

入选标准

  • Patients of both sexes, aged 18 and over
  • Patients diagnosed with back pain: cervical, thoracic or lumbar.
  • Patients who has received appropriate medical treatment for their disease: analgesics, anti-inflammatories, or other treatments, but painful and symptoms persist
  • Patients that could receive acupuncture treatment in order to reduce the symptoms and reviewed by a medical acupuncturist
  • Patients with sufficient cultural and educational level to complete the health questionnaires required in the study
  • Patients who have given their written informed consent to participate in the study

排除标准

  • Patient with any illness and that medical opinions recommended not to participate in the study
  • Patient can not respond to questionnaires administered during the study

结局指标

主要结局

VAS: Visual Analogic Scale of pain

时间窗: 10 weekly visits

Pain assesment will be evaluated using a Visual Analogic Scale of pain (VAS). This variable will be evaluated in all 10 visits and it will be showed its evolution (decrease) along the study

次要结局

  • Sheehan Disability Questionnaire(First Visit (week 1) and Final Visit (week 10))
  • Evaluation of the Scale Hospital Anxiety Depression (HAD)(First Visit (week 1) and Final Visit (week 10))
  • Health Questionnaire EuroQol-5D(First Visit (week 1) and Final Visit (week 10))
  • Assessment of sleep with the integrated scale MOS (Medical Outcomes Study)(First Visit (week 1) and Final Visit (week 10))
  • McGill Pain Questionnaire(10 weekly visits)
